Fruity, rich and dense: The Gastrician has been called these things many times. They are his badges of honour in a sphere where cheesy, thin and poor form the common argot. With a full-bodied prose style that stands apart, his restaurant reviews will cause wonderment long after the restaurants have gone.

In response to overwhelming potential demand, the collected writings are now available in a single volume. Many of the reviews appeared first in Fire & Knives, a periodical of foodistry and such. They are interspersed with unpublished work that, while sometimes more frivolous in tone, show the same density that makes The Gastrician an egregious voice among food writers. In a world of sponge fingers, he is the fruitcake.
